Job Description We are a global leader in fintech and payments, helping financial institutions, corporations, merchants, and consumers connect millions of times a day securely and reliably. As a Software Development Engineer, you will play a critical role in designing, developing, and maintaining high‑quality software applications that move money in real time.

You will work with cross‑functional teams to deliver solutions that align with our business goals and client needs.

Responsibilities

Design, development, and implementation of software applications to support Fiserv's business goals. Also expected to lead the team through these activities.

Collaborate with cross‑functional teams to gather requirements and translate them into technical specifications.

Perform coding, testing, and debugging of applications to ensure optimal performance and reliability.

Maintain and improve existing codebases and lead peer review processes.

Mentor junior developers and provide technical guidance to enhance team capabilities.

What you will need to have

6 years of an equivalent combination of educational background, related experience, and/or military experience

6 years of experience in software development

3 years of experience in Java and Spring Framework

3 years of experience in NoSQL databases and relational databases

3 years of experience in AWS or Azure.

3 years of experience with CI/CD pipelines and DevOps practices, with tools like Gitlab, Gradel, Maven, Terraform, Harness, Secrets Manager, etc.

3 years of experience with Agile methodologies

Experience in Angular web application development

What would be great to have

Experience in the financial services industry
